New European funds down and more consolidation expected

The European fund universe contracted during Q3 2015, with 646 funds liquidated or merged and only 453 new products launched, according to Lipper, a Thomson Reuters company.

Compliance issues make non-EU fund managers avoid EU investors

Some non-EU fund managers are forgoing European investors because of the compliance headaches associated with the Alternative Investment Fund Managers Directive (AIFMD), reports Cerulli Associates.

Imminent decision to delay MiFID II in full says report

Europe’s MiFID II legislation looks set to be delayed in full by a year after parliamentarians agreed not to block requests from policymakers and regulators to postpone it.
